(54) КОМБИНАЦИОННЫЙ ДВОИЧНЫЙ СУММАТОР
название | год | авторы | номер документа |
---|---|---|---|
Накапливающий двоичный сумматор | 1978 |
|
SU766017A1 |
Комбинационный двоичный сумматор | 1978 |
|
SU797077A1 |
Накапливающий двоичный сумматор | 1979 |
|
SU911738A2 |
Накапливающий двоичный сумматор | 1979 |
|
SU907811A2 |
Комбинационный двоичный сумматор | 1979 |
|
SU959281A2 |
Многоразрядный двоичный комбинационный сумматор | 1978 |
|
SU764136A1 |
Комбинационный двоичный сумматор | 1978 |
|
SU930683A2 |
Накапливающий двоичный сумматор | 1981 |
|
SU991611A2 |
Комбинационный двоичный сумматор | 1978 |
|
SU907810A2 |
Комбинационный двоичный сумматор | 1980 |
|
SU1040605A2 |
Изобретение относится к област-и авто матики и вычислительной техники и може быть использовано при построении уст- . ройств переработки дискретной информаци на цилиндрических магнитных доменах (ЦМД). Известны комбинационные двоичные сумматоры (КДС), содержащие магнитно одноосную пленку с ЦМД, на поверхности которой расположены логические элементы (ЛЭ) на пермаллоевых аппликациях. Один из известных КДС содержит пленку с ЦМД, на которой расположены ЛЭ И-исключающее ИЛИ, генераторы и аннигиляторы ЦМД l . Недостатком этого КДС является его низкое быстродействие. Наиболее близким техническим решением к данному изобретению является КДС, содержащий магнитоодноосную пленку с ЦМД, на поверхности которой расположены два логических элемента И-исключающее ИЛИ, с двумя входами я тремя выходами, динамическая ловушку и аннигиляторы доменов 2j. Недостатками известного сумматора яв;1яются недостаточно высокое быстродействие вследствие разбросанности его схемы, являющейся доменным воплощением классической структуры одноразрядного сумматора, построенного на двух полусумматорах, которое при сложении И -разрядных операторов составляет (п +5) тактов (тагст-время необходимое для одного оборота вращаюшегося в плоскости доменосодержащего слоя вектора Ну магнитного поля), а также отсутствие контроля за правильностью функционирования сумматора. Целью изобретения является увеличение быстродействия и надежности КДС. Поставленная цель достигается тем, что КДС, содержащий магнитоодноосную пленку с ЦМД, на поверхности которой расположены аннигиляторы ЦМД н логические элементы И-исключающее ИЛИ , функциональный выход Исключающее ИЛИ
nepBoiX) из которых соединен с одним из входов второго логкп еского элемента И-исйлючаЮ1цее ИЛИ, содержитэлемент считывания 11МД и третийлогический эл.вмент И-искпючающее ИЛИ, первыми и второй входы которого соединены соответствешю с первыми выходами первого и второго логических элементов Иисключающее ИЛИ, первый вход второ1 о логического элемента И-исключающее ИЛИ, соединен с третьим выходом третьего логического элемента И-искл 0 чающее , первый выход которого соединен с аннигилятором НМД и магинтосвязан с элементом считывания ЦМД, а . вторые выходы логических элементов И-исключающее ИЛИ соедике51ы с аннигиляторами ЦМД.
На чертеже иаобралсена принцзшналзэная схема предлагаемого сумматора.
Он содержит магпитоодноосную пленку I с ШМД Ц , на поверхности которой расположены анниглпяторы ЦМД Ht , логические элементы И-исзшючаюшее ИЛИ Л с двумя входами и тремя BI,Jходами и элемент считывания ЦМД Y
Цифрами 1-12 обозначены поз1щни, занимаемые ЦМД во .время их продвижения в КДС.
Работа предложенного УДС протекает следующим образом,
: На входь сумматора в позиш и 1 и 1 первого ЛЭ Р исключающее ИЛИ из регистров слагаемых X и У последовательно поступают разряд за , начиная с младших, операнды. Момент пос ту-пления одноименных разрядов в позиции 1 и 1 будем считать началом отсчета времени при описании работы НДС. Через 0,25 такта одноименные разряцьс операндов сблгисаются на расстояние, достаточное для возни.кновеиия сил магнитостати 1еского отталкивания между ЦМД в них. (по. 2 и 2 ) В результате такого взаимодействия через О,5 такта на первом и втором выходах первого ЛЭ в позициях З и 3 соответственно появисясигнал конъюШшии содержимого paapjiдов X-J, У , а а третьем .выходе - сигна полусумм.ы X; У; V Х; У; который через 0,7 5 такта поступит на второй вход второго ЛЭ (позиция 4} но каналу 3-4. Сигнал конъюнкции со второго выхода первого ЛЭ по каналу з 4 -S-6 поступает в аннигилятор доменов Ш , а с первого выхода первого ЛЭ через такт на первый вход третьего ЛЭ (иоаидия 5 ) по каналу 5, с третьего выХОДИ которого (позиция 6 ) через 1,25 такта снимается сигнал переноса в следующий, более старший, paspsm .Р „ Сиг нал полусуммы поступивший на второй
вход второго ЛЭ в позицию 4, взаимодействует с сигнагюм переноса от сложения предыдущих разрядов операндов Pj , постуз И.вшим к этому вр)емени по каналу 6„7-8 на первый вход второго ЛЭ в позицию 8. Результатом такого взаимодействия будут: сигнал суммы Sj , появившийся через такт на третьем второго ЛЭ (позиция S)s к стенал кo гьюншш полусуммы и преды.о.ущего переноса
( Х- V Х| У;) Р;., , ПОЯВ.1:1ВШИЙСЯ ОЯ
повременно на втором и первом выходах .второго ЛЭ, причем псс. сигнал поступит на В1орой вход третьего ЛЭ (поанция 9 ), где участвует в образовании сигнала переноса Р(
3 более старший
..-.
v
7 - в акниги- разряд, а по каналу лятор доменов Hi .
.Необходимо отметить, что в соответствии с логикой работы схемЕл сумматора третий ЛЭ И-иск.пючаюшее ИЛИ выполняет функцию обрааоваггйя переноса в более старший разряд Р; Х; У; (X; Ц V Xj У У ;$ {ХрУ| VXiVi),., и, потому, как следует из приведсиной зависимости, для всех S., l| выра кения vi ( Xj У| V V X; Vj ) одновременно не могут быть ра.оны единице, Этс гог.орит о том, что сигнал единицы может поступать только на один из входов третьего ЛЭ„ Появление даух единиц па его .входах снгнализ1фует о сбое в работе схемы,
-1аибол.е;е часто встречающимся отказом, при.вод.яш.им к одновременному появлению двух единиц н,а входах третьего. ЛЭ. является выро шение первого ЛЭ И-исключаюшее в ЛЭ И-ИЛИ вследс;твпе воздействия дестабилизирующих факторов, В спутав два ЦМД поступившие на его .входы в позиции 1 и 1 ,
появятся через 0,5 такта на функциональных выходах И з ) и Исключающее (позиция 3), откуда поступают соответс-гвенло через 0,5 такта на первый вход третьего ЛЭ и через 0,25
такта .иа второй вход второго ЛЭ, Если на перв.ый вход второго ЛЭ (позиция 8 ) к этому времени приходит ЦМД переноса Р, то последний, отталкиваясь от Ц. находящегося в позиции 4. вместо пози5 ци.и 5 поступит на второй вход третьего ЛЭ (позиция 9 ),
Два домепа иа входах третьего ЛЭ могут одновременно появ.нться также в случае отказа второго ЛЭ И-исключающе ИЛИ, заключающимся в том, что ЦМД переноса Р, поступающий на его первый вход (позиция 8 ), не появляется на выходе сумматора (позиция 5), а циркулирует по замкнутому контуру, образо ванному полюсами б -7 -8 -9 аппликаций до тех пор, пока на первый вход третьего ЛЭ не поступит ЦМД-перенос с первого выхода первого ЛЭ. В обоих случаях в результате магнито статического отталкивания домены из позиций 5 и 9 перейдут соответственно на полюса б ц 10 аппликаций, откуда по каналам б -7 и 1(/ -J.i -12 поступят в ашгагшшторы доменов Ж , причем ЦМД, продвигающийся по каналу -7 , пройдет под элементом считывания Jf доменов, с выхода которого в этом случае снимается сигнал о сбое в работе сумматора. Из приведенного описания работы схем КДС следует, что для сложения младших разрядов операндов требуется , каждый следующий разряд суммы появляется на выходе сумматора с интервалам в 1 такт, один такт необходим для вывода возможного переполнения КДС составляет (П -f 1) такта при сложении м -разряд ный операндов, что превосходит ,анал6гичный показатель сумматора-прототипа-(П45) тактов. Формула изоб.ретения Комбинационный двоичный сумматор, содержащий магнитоодноосную нленгсу с цилтщрическнми -логинтными доменами, на поверхности которой расположены аннигиляторы цилиндрических магнитных цоменов и логические элементы И-исключающее ИЛИ, функциональн1яй выход Исключающее ИЛИ первого из которых соединен с одним из входов второго логического элемента И-исключающее ИЛИ отличающийся тем, что, с целью увеличения быстродействия и надежности сумматора, он содержит элемент считывания цилиндрических магнитных доменов и третий логический элемент И-исключающее ИЛИ, первый и второй входы которого соединены соответственно с первыми выходами первого и второго логических элементов И-исключающее ИЛИ, первый вход второго логического элемента И-исключающее ИЛИ соединен с третьим выходом третьего логического элемента И-исключающее ИЛИ, первый выход которого соединен с аннигилятором циливдрических магнитных доменов и магнитосвязан с элементом считывания цилиндрических магнитных доч-генов, а вторые выходы логических элементов И-исключающее ИЛИ соединены с аннигиляторами цилиндрических магнитных доменов. Источники информации, принятые во внимание при экспертизе 1.Труды ИНЭУМ, вып. 14, 1974,с. 17. 2.Авторское св1щетельство СССР № 52О62-3, кя. е 11 С 19/00, 1973 (прототип).
Авторы
Даты
1980-06-30—Публикация
1978-03-17—Подача